About this route:
A direct, nonstop flight between Chisasibi Airport (YKU), Chisasibi, Quebec, Canada and Koltsovo Airport (SVX), Yekaterinburg, Russia would travel a Great Circle distance of 4,469 miles (or 7,191 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Chisasibi Airport and Koltsovo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Chisasibi Airport (YKU):
- In addition to being known as "Chisasibi Airport", another name for YKU is "CSU2".
- Chisasibi Airport (YKU) currently has only 1 runway.
- The closest airport to Chisasibi Airport (YKU) is La Grande Rivière Airport (YGL), which is located 51 miles (82 kilometers) ESE of YKU.
- Because of Chisasibi Airport's relatively low elevation of 43 feet, planes can take off or land at Chisasibi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- The furthest airport from Chisasibi Airport (YKU) is Margaret River Airport (MGV), which is located 10,903 miles (17,546 kilometers) away in Margaret River, Western Australia, Australia.
Facts about Koltsovo Airport (SVX):
- In 2009, the company went out of the airport Malév Hungarian Airlines and bmi, which is associated with a decrease in passenger traffic in their areas.
- Koltsovo Airport (SVX) has 2 runways.
- The furthest airport from Koltsovo Airport (SVX) is Teniente Julio Gallardo Airfield (PNT), which is located 10,557 miles (16,990 kilometers) away in Puerto Natales, Chile.
- Military airport "Koltsovo" was created in 1930 for the needs of the Air Force Institute of the USSR.
- The closest airport to Koltsovo Airport (SVX) is Chelyabinsk Airport (CEK), which is located 103 miles (166 kilometers) SSE of SVX.
- In addition to being known as "Koltsovo Airport", another name for SVX is "Аэропорт Кольцово".
- Koltsovo Airport handled 4,293,002 passengers last year.
- Because of Koltsovo Airport's relatively low elevation of 764 feet, planes can take off or land at Koltsovo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
